Dr. Sascha Gill, CEO of UNITED WATERWAYS, was interviewed by MoneyCab about the company’s growth, sustainability strategy, investments in new ships, and the role of technology, such as artificial intelligence, in shaping the future of river cruising.
UNITED WATERWAYS has experienced significant growth since the pandemic and now operates more than a quarter of the European river cruise fleet. The company is investing in new ships equipped with flexible, low-emission propulsion systems in order to meet the ambitious EU climate targets and prepare for a transition to climate-neutral operations. Simultaneously, artificial intelligence is being implemented to optimize routes, minimize maintenance expenses, and customize the guest experience. By combining expansion, sustainability, and technology, UNITED WATERWAYS aims to become a leading player in the market for climate-friendly river cruises.
